AMD introduces ATI Radeon HD 4830 graphics card

http://www.bit-tech.net/news/2008/10...raphics-card/1

AMD has introduced the ATI Radeon HD 4830, and bills it as a product that raises the performance bar for sub-£100 graphics cards.

Quote:
The Radeon HD 4830 we'd received from AMD had seven of its ten SIMD cores disabled, meaning only 560 stream processors (112 shader units) were actually enabled.
Do you mean only seven were enabled i.e. 3 were disabled, as opposed to 8 being enabled and 2 disabled as should be the case, giving the proper SP cound of 8*5*16 = 640 compared to 10*5*16 = 800 on the full fat 4850 and 4870?
